Author, songwriter, composer and successful performer, Sergio Caputo is back as a writer.
Disperatamente (e in ritardo cane) is an intriguing novel, a book that mixes autobiographic notes to immagination in order to tell a story that is very similar to the author's. Disperatamente (e in ritardo cane) (Mondadori, 2008) is a very enjoyable book, written with the same language and atmosphere that characterize Caputo’s most famous songs. It is a story that resembles his own: a well-known artist who escapes the jet set in order to dedicate some time to himself, and after an unusual series of events has to face major difficulties. Caputo uses memories and especially emotions and offers a real-life story filled with irony, drama and sensuality: “A little like life, in general. Not one only mark, but different moments…”

Sergio Caputo starts his musical career towards the end of the 1970s. It is after a few minor recording experiences that he releases his first album Un Sabato italiano in 1983, which is still considered a classic. Sergio’s style is influenced by jazz, Latin rhythms and an unusual and innovative literary language that is also influenced by everyday slang and urban neurosis.
